I have recently bought this manga. It is one (in my thoughts) of the best mangas i have read in a while. the 1st shot takes place in The infamous city of thieves which rumor has it was built around a life-sized jewel called �The Double Mermaid'. and of course the main character Jing and his companion Kir (a small bird that has a nag for any cute female thing that moves) are seeking this rare treasure. But to get to it they must climb to the top of a light house. but many people have tried but failed to climb it and it cost them their lives. the reason Because of Cognac a ruthless man that stops everyone that trys to climb his light house and steal �The Double Mermaid'. How will Jing and Kir Make it to the top alive? find out in 'Jing : King Of Bandits' part 1!
